KAARAM | UPPU BISCUIT | KAARA BISCUIT

Refined Flour (Maida) – 150g
Cumin Seeds – 3/4 tsp
Black Pepper Corns – 2 tsp
Salt to taste
Black Sesame Seeds – ¼ tsp
Soda bi – carbonate – a little
Curry leaf
Water as required

Method of Preparation:

1.     Sift the refined flour. Crush the cumin seeds & black pepper corns together.
2.     Add crushed spices, sesame seeds, salt, soda bi-carbonate into refined flour.

3.     Add enough water; knead it well to make it as soft dough. Cover and Sit the dough for 15 minutes.
4.     Take enough amount of dough and the same should be spread evenly thin by the use of roller. Cut it into diagonal shape.

5.     Deep fry it in hot oil till it turns golden crisp. Garnish with fried curry leaf.

ONION PAKODA | THOOL PAKODA | PAKODA RECIPE

Big Onion, Sliced – 100g
Gram Flour – 100g
Rice Flour – 50g
Green Chilli, Chopped – 5g
Ginger Paste – 10g
Vanaspati – 30g
Soda Salt – a little
Salt –to taste
Water – 80ml
Garlic Paste – 10g
Fennel – ¼ tsp
Curry leaf – a few

Method of Preparation:

1.    Mix well the Gramflour, Rice flour, Vansapati, salt and soda salt. Add the onion, fennel, curry leaf, greenchilli, ginger & garlic paste. Mix all together now.

2.      Sprinkle water and mix everything nicely.

3.      Take the Pakoda mixture in hand and put the mixture in a sprinkled way into medium hot oil for deep frying.

4.      Take out from oil once the pakoda is golden crispy fried. Drain it.

            5.   Serve it as with your hot Tea or Coffee or enjoy it as snack or starter
